A 1035 exchange allows you to transfer the cash value of your existing annuity to a new annuity with a different insurance company without incurring any immediate tax consequences. This assumes that you’re taking withdrawals from a mix of 50 percent stock mutual funds and 50 percent bonds funds. If you had $100,000 in retirement savings, you could withdraw $4,000, or $333 a month, from your savings in the first year. If inflation were to rise 5 percent that year, you could withdraw $4,200 the following year.

Mar 16, 2023 · Buying an annuity makes sense if you’re looking to set up a guaranteed stream of income in retirement. An annuity can structure payments that last the rest of your life, helping ensure you won’t run out of money in retirement. If you don’t expect to have a long retirement or have serious health issues, buying an annuity may not make sense ...
